Lorenz Haas
a338851a10
CppEditor: Insert/move member definition right after enclosing class
...
When triggering move or insert definition outside and no other class
symbol is found in the file, the definition is moved or inserted right
after the enclosing Class.
Change-Id: I74ffa872015753ba7372e21b868d3cf7fa49e84a
Reviewed-by: Nikolai Kosjar <nikolai.kosjar@digia.com >
2013-06-17 13:14:10 +02:00
Leena Miettinen
6558df08d0
Doc: fix capitalization in Qbs topic
...
Remove a link to a subtitle that comes right below.
Change-Id: Idee6566483ac9477b77d73aa901a5f91a1ab42c2
Reviewed-by: Leena Miettinen <riitta-leena.miettinen@digia.com >
2013-06-17 12:43:37 +02:00
Leena Miettinen
4996bc99b8
Doc: bundling Qt libraries is hidden for Qt 4
...
Change-Id: I23c6ca23d8c1a6ab4b21eb46193935c7605e30b1
Reviewed-by: Daniel Teske <daniel.teske@digia.com >
2013-06-17 12:40:00 +02:00
Daniel Teske
583cd11371
Android: Hide bundle qt option for Qt4
...
Task-number: QTCREATORBUG-9408
Change-Id: Ie86deea4b453d3ab3ebcf359c3e0b321a2cba33e
Reviewed-by: BogDan Vatra <bogdan@kde.org >
2013-06-17 12:14:14 +02:00
Leena Miettinen
19027b3897
Doc: Remove link to Nokia Developer page
...
Change-Id: Ia5446ec6ac94505322c9ebd0f88dead9f98f281b
Reviewed-by: Friedemann Kleint <Friedemann.Kleint@digia.com >
Reviewed-by: hjk <hjk121@nokiamail.com >
2013-06-17 12:01:05 +02:00
Robert Loehning
d735f839f8
German translation improvements
...
Change-Id: Ia0a46739e299b69ed8cacd95dbf5ae59e67bfb16
Reviewed-by: Friedemann Kleint <Friedemann.Kleint@digia.com >
2013-06-17 11:27:09 +02:00
Orgad Shaneh
3591c1df57
Git: Disable rebase and fixup when there's a command in progress
...
Change-Id: Ifa2f781cb1f31afaf7b0af4e4a0dd08fb58296d3
Reviewed-by: Petar Perisin <petar.perisin@gmail.com >
Reviewed-by: Tobias Hunger <tobias.hunger@digia.com >
2013-06-17 11:21:19 +02:00
Orgad Shaneh
1686e314bd
Git: Use log instead of show to display commit without diff
...
Change-Id: I12ff53e3375470704fb6aafa6ec0a3eaadd9aadb
Reviewed-by: Tobias Hunger <tobias.hunger@digia.com >
2013-06-17 11:20:43 +02:00
Orgad Shaneh
228851d822
VCS: Update state when configuration is changed
...
Take 2
Change-Id: I08f08c4adf6ea559e84ac1f1c384b6e71f7e9d59
Reviewed-by: Tobias Hunger <tobias.hunger@digia.com >
2013-06-17 11:20:01 +02:00
Orgad Shaneh
78be644503
Fix non-windows debug build
...
MSVCParser is included for tests
Change-Id: Id5e54e147d87b1cbc78efbaa0c61bab5991793c3
Reviewed-by: Tobias Hunger <tobias.hunger@digia.com >
2013-06-17 11:16:00 +02:00
Orgad Shaneh
096daac0bd
Git: Execute rebase asynchronously
...
Rebase --continue might request an editor, which hangs if run
synchronously
Change-Id: I28127884408f6f8fbd351bb1024dc8d3c2b339b8
Reviewed-by: Tobias Hunger <tobias.hunger@digia.com >
2013-06-17 10:56:05 +02:00
Orgad Shaneh
fc2a5d7f50
VCS: Preserve uncheckable files on submit editor refresh
...
Change-Id: I652b5a96c994a13f8d0c02d850b15c5846d56e64
Reviewed-by: Tobias Hunger <tobias.hunger@digia.com >
2013-06-17 10:54:51 +02:00
Orgad Shaneh
9f72e43fb1
Git: Refresh log entries on fixup commit
...
Change-Id: Icd14c8916dc006874b77aa922b3f1c6746e0549c
Reviewed-by: Tobias Hunger <tobias.hunger@digia.com >
2013-06-17 10:53:14 +02:00
Orgad Shaneh
1fde77f6e8
MSVC: Normalize file path for warnings
...
MSVC uses lowercase file names for some warnings (e.g. C4715)
Change-Id: If149c4c8e3bf9aa79624d9bc5fd5af22289f2929
Reviewed-by: Tobias Hunger <tobias.hunger@digia.com >
2013-06-17 10:52:51 +02:00
Orgad Shaneh
7ff6dcabd1
Git: Handle merge conflicts on stash pop
...
Change-Id: I41a9173be2feae4ab529fd9b3f2e1e7cc5ae92ff
Reviewed-by: Petar Perisin <petar.perisin@gmail.com >
Reviewed-by: Tobias Hunger <tobias.hunger@digia.com >
2013-06-17 10:44:27 +02:00
Orgad Shaneh
dbb6bcf5b0
VcsManager: Hide unconfigured VCS message after VCS is configured
...
Still requires changing editor to refresh...
Change-Id: Ia8524bfcbdbc0f6b6cff02ff373d6edab129b38a
Reviewed-by: Tobias Hunger <tobias.hunger@digia.com >
2013-06-17 10:43:30 +02:00
Nikolai Kosjar
c7e6f56cf0
CppEditor: Add a comment in cppquickfixes.h to keep match() functions cheap
...
Change-Id: I60bb01df9db9d93752f8b574dfb61d3be35b974e
Reviewed-by: Lorenz Haas <lykurg@gmail.com >
Reviewed-by: Erik Verbruggen <erik.verbruggen@digia.com >
2013-06-17 10:37:21 +02:00
Nikolai Kosjar
46c8ae5d43
Doc: Fix "path" to Import Existing Project
...
Change-Id: I79ad2360d7cebaa573199efc40bfd92a3c1f006b
Reviewed-by: Leena Miettinen <riitta-leena.miettinen@digia.com >
2013-06-17 10:37:07 +02:00
Nikolai Kosjar
5cb22e5021
CppEditor: Fix highlighting in new split if file is changed externally
...
For a new split/editor no CppHighlightingSupport was set since
onMimeTypeChanged was not called.
Now the CppHighlightingSupport is set again in the constructor. This
reverts partly
commit 033ad887
C++: handle file type changes for choosing highlighters
Task-number: QTCREATORBUG-9382
Change-Id: Ie79d357d570bec4920366fbd56fb67859be9b37a
Reviewed-by: Erik Verbruggen <erik.verbruggen@digia.com >
2013-06-17 10:36:39 +02:00
hluk
ab41da6a14
FakeVim: Fix how block selection is represented in editor widget
...
Change-Id: I717276610b6d403d6304bc15dba07d170da0d549
Reviewed-by: hjk <hjk121@nokiamail.com >
2013-06-17 08:33:26 +02:00
Nikolai Kosjar
8180f695f1
CppEditor: Check <include path>/QSomething
...
For the quick fix AddIncludeForUndefinedIdentifier, if no class is found
via the locator, check the "Qt include paths" for a header file with the
same name as the class name.
Task-number: QTCREATORBUG-9538
Change-Id: I13c86844c2ff653fa479dc91eb109af2a6d76fae
Reviewed-by: Lorenz Haas <lykurg@gmail.com >
Reviewed-by: hjk <hjk121@nokiamail.com >
2013-06-17 08:16:43 +02:00
Erik Verbruggen
18dcac7ad0
C++: fix encoding/conversion of built-in macros
...
Task-number: QTCREATORBUG-9404
Change-Id: I732b729e64b065b4ac75c547d9370cbc64918a31
Reviewed-by: Orgad Shaneh <orgads@gmail.com >
Reviewed-by: Nikolai Kosjar <nikolai.kosjar@digia.com >
2013-06-17 08:14:39 +02:00
Eike Ziller
42c9c96361
Merge remote-tracking branch 'origin/2.7' into 2.8
...
Conflicts:
src/plugins/qmlprofiler/qmlprofilerengine.cpp
Change-Id: Ic9dc22d2d4a7306cfc4ef0ec158993e3768a9853
2013-06-14 16:19:14 +02:00
Leena Miettinen
3ac771ecbf
Doc: rename index.html as extending-index.html
...
Remove the \contextpage commands, as they are only used
in some of the files.
Task-number: QTBUG-31106
Change-Id: Iacbf15a33ab6cb426c2fbfb6fbed03310095f2ba
Reviewed-by: Jerome Pasion <jerome.pasion@digia.com >
Reviewed-by: Kai Koehne <kai.koehne@digia.com >
2013-06-14 15:55:19 +02:00
Friedemann Kleint
54b1770cc9
QtSupport: Fix compilation with Qt 4.
...
Introduced by b57fd37109 .
Change-Id: Ie09c764408bbe4ed1e2011cbf809aa05808cd583
Reviewed-by: Robert Loehning <robert.loehning@digia.com >
Reviewed-by: Daniel Teske <daniel.teske@digia.com >
2013-06-14 15:22:53 +02:00
Orgad Shaneh
e9443ff51f
Git: Show tracking branch on Branches dialog
...
Simplify branch model parsing a bit
Change-Id: Id9e41c6c2769397d6eee3ab74de4afbb94111e25
Reviewed-by: Tobias Hunger <tobias.hunger@digia.com >
Reviewed-by: Orgad Shaneh <orgads@gmail.com >
Reviewed-by: Petar Perisin <petar.perisin@gmail.com >
2013-06-14 13:50:50 +02:00
Tobias Hunger
7d300a29bf
Qbs: Add support for QML debugging
...
Change-Id: I3ce493274b949bf9065909337a8dd57760f1e12f
Reviewed-by: Daniel Teske <daniel.teske@digia.com >
2013-06-14 13:19:30 +02:00
Daniel Teske
115b91a746
Android: Autodetect a value for OpenJDK path
...
First look into the current PATH, secondly into the registry.
Change-Id: I3b1d1ebccb1a85c03979ac3d48740c3de5a6df40
Reviewed-by: BogDan Vatra <bogdan@kde.org >
Reviewed-by: Ray Donnelly <mingw.android@gmail.com >
Reviewed-by: Yoann Lopes <yoann.lopes@digia.com >
Reviewed-by: Eike Ziller <eike.ziller@digia.com >
Reviewed-by: Daniel Teske <daniel.teske@digia.com >
2013-06-14 13:13:25 +02:00
Daniel Teske
cb6eaa3c24
Android: Set JAVA_HOME in environment and use that environment
...
Change-Id: Ia0f3abad74b7ac423fab621ca22e0f698747c477
Reviewed-by: BogDan Vatra <bogdan@kde.org >
Reviewed-by: Ray Donnelly <mingw.android@gmail.com >
2013-06-14 13:13:12 +02:00
Tobias Hunger
b57fd37109
Move qmldebugginghelper related code from Qt4PM to QtSupport
...
... so that it can be reused by the QbsPM
Change-Id: I79ee1aeaf66b07878e159ac9d4aecb657bdcb7ee
Reviewed-by: Daniel Teske <daniel.teske@digia.com >
2013-06-14 13:02:43 +02:00
Robert Loehning
4929d65e82
Translated late strings
...
Change-Id: I993bec833b5d4074b4c37303b244bc2f7af8e0ff
Reviewed-by: Friedemann Kleint <Friedemann.Kleint@digia.com >
2013-06-14 12:42:06 +02:00
Orgad Shaneh
a60cd05855
Mercurial: Add shortcut for menu entry
...
Change-Id: I4a84703e0062983067daf096a65cf8a8fe67ecfc
Reviewed-by: Tobias Hunger <tobias.hunger@digia.com >
2013-06-14 11:03:27 +02:00
Tobias Hunger
4e559c3709
QmlDebuggingHelpers: Fix usage of flags.
...
The were renamed recently.
Change-Id: Ic0dd24665c4db376514f886674317add8076a7c4
Reviewed-by: Tobias Hunger <tobias.hunger@digia.com >
2013-06-14 11:00:32 +02:00
Tobias Hunger
b1679cbec9
QmlDebugging: Fix connect statement
...
Change-Id: Ia00705b69a342b375b07445c557ad11b75241d08
Reviewed-by: Tobias Hunger <tobias.hunger@digia.com >
2013-06-14 10:51:11 +02:00
Tobias Hunger
d40fe4f736
Revert "VCS: Update state when configuration is changed"
...
The signal is not defined.
This reverts commit e9b99826f243f742a60c54cc4a54ea63d0c6a558
Change-Id: I844b3fcc95a1c690f47b1ca3aa906ab81a3b5232
Reviewed-by: Tobias Hunger <tobias.hunger@digia.com >
2013-06-14 10:50:48 +02:00
Orgad Shaneh
d524f37ca0
VCS: Update state when configuration is changed
...
Change-Id: I6b3f924a5802521540e53aabc6905355f17f74d8
Reviewed-by: Tobias Hunger <tobias.hunger@digia.com >
2013-06-14 10:10:06 +02:00
Friedemann Kleint
f696b8d9ac
Fix missing translations in Python Editor.
...
Add misssing macros, fix capitalization.
Task-number: QTCREATORBUG-9541
Change-Id: I9e3c3d0f527e444f2f27e5656576bb09d256badc
Reviewed-by: Sergey Shambir <sergey.shambir.auto@gmail.com >
Reviewed-by: hjk <hjk121@nokiamail.com >
2013-06-14 09:54:25 +02:00
hjk
bba1b0932a
Debugger: Enable breakpoints on throw and catch with LLDB
...
Change-Id: Ia7305aa6b44b7b9edf33a6828d965ab84289e353
Reviewed-by: hjk <hjk121@nokiamail.com >
2013-06-13 18:25:19 +02:00
hjk
d54c4981d8
Debugger: Fix void* lookup regression
...
Change-Id: I1ddb0defd01021b5f06931cd6f266363ce8787b9
Reviewed-by: hjk <hjk121@nokiamail.com >
2013-06-13 17:58:07 +02:00
hjk
0489e7c016
Debugger: Don't limit length of displayed string-ish keys
...
Any restriction should done on the python side.
Change-Id: I09523aa8a3b0256ec0468416bc823353d5b011ea
Reviewed-by: hjk <hjk121@nokiamail.com >
2013-06-13 17:57:38 +02:00
Tobias Hunger
c705a23aa9
Qbs: Fix copying of QbsBuildSteps
...
This should fix quite a few issues with e.g. changing and cloning kits.
Change-Id: Ia3278ff1a5eb1ab4c019dca5806ce7fc691e4d8e
Reviewed-by: Tobias Hunger <tobias.hunger@digia.com >
2013-06-13 17:54:14 +02:00
Leena Miettinen
c1189541c5
Doc: fixed issues in the Qt Quick app tutorial
...
Added missing spaces, fixed a link to Qt 5 docs, and added a
missing line of example code.
Change-Id: Ic7305aa6b44b7b9edf33a6828d965ab84289e353
Reviewed-by: Leena Miettinen <riitta-leena.miettinen@digia.com >
2013-06-13 17:41:40 +02:00
Robert Loehning
3bf4850723
Squish: Added qmake to readme
...
tst_cmake_speedcrunch expects it
Change-Id: I4a192e47dc1007e969c0d8295044f3aa38f88d7b
Reviewed-by: Christian Stenger <christian.stenger@digia.com >
2013-06-13 17:21:07 +02:00
Orgad Shaneh
89523c1467
Git: Allow merge and rebase for detached HEAD
...
Change-Id: Ia00c061b1f4a705cf815052921e6f6cf43d0867d
Reviewed-by: Petar Perisin <petar.perisin@gmail.com >
Reviewed-by: Tobias Hunger <tobias.hunger@digia.com >
2013-06-13 17:20:15 +02:00
Nikita Baryshnikov
804c94262e
Mercurial: annotate - goto current line
...
Retrieve current line from editor and provide it to the client
Task-number: QTCREATORBUG-8067
Change-Id: Ia1a8c9556ffc975cf2bed72ed790aa02f7157ffc
Reviewed-by: Orgad Shaneh <orgads@gmail.com >
Reviewed-by: Tobias Hunger <tobias.hunger@digia.com >
2013-06-13 17:17:58 +02:00
Nikita Baryshnikov
814748dbda
VcsBase - fix QSignalMapper
...
Force QSignalMapper to work.
Change-Id: Ic93a73c3e54ebfe5296cdd537cdc2aeff5c4b4df
Reviewed-by: Tobias Hunger <tobias.hunger@digia.com >
2013-06-13 17:17:33 +02:00
Tobias Hunger
1bb0466fb1
Qtsupport: accept const toolchain in debugginghelperbuildtask
...
Change-Id: Ic58f9749205063765c51dff3d133da501eb04952
Reviewed-by: Tobias Hunger <tobias.hunger@digia.com >
2013-06-13 17:09:59 +02:00
Tobias Hunger
242a76e9b1
QtSupport: Remove some useless namespaces
...
No need to prepend QtSupport:: in QtSupport.
Change-Id: I9c17bfabfdfb79041cfaef2049a3f3d5415f653a
Reviewed-by: Tobias Hunger <tobias.hunger@digia.com >
2013-06-13 17:04:46 +02:00
hjk
14a86f0091
Analyzer: De-noise
...
Change-Id: I13796142c56621e56ba6142d214e01f6373369bd
Reviewed-by: hjk <hjk121@nokiamail.com >
2013-06-13 17:03:04 +02:00
Friedemann Kleint
7f4f91a46a
Update German translations for 2.8.
...
Change-Id: Ie0710166a35035d5c110ddc22a5805168194b2dc
Reviewed-by: Christian Stenger <christian.stenger@digia.com >
Reviewed-by: Robert Loehning <robert.loehning@digia.com >
2013-06-13 16:45:28 +02:00